    Staying neutral? Waiting for all the facts to come out is the right thing to do. Rushing to judgement is not. We only see one side of the story in Minnesota and it's impossible for anybody but the girlfriend, the deceased and the officers involved to know what transpired prior to her turning on the camera. Was excessive force used? It's entirely possible but just declaring it is because of 11 minutes of video after he was shot doesn't prove it.

    In Louisiana, the police were called to the store because Sterling was waving a gun at a homeless person. Now does that justify them shooting him? No and I don't believe that he was reaching for a weapon. That's my opinion and in no way should it be represented as anything but. However the police knew they were responding to a potentially hostile situation and let's be honest, Sterling wasn't exactly cooperative which is why they had to slam him to the ground.

    Now in both case my emotions tell me that the police were wrong but you can't make rational decisions based on emotions. My emotions tell me George Zimmerman should have been found guilty for murder however when you look at at the law Zimmerman was acting on he was justified. Now if you want to call into question how someone can racially profile, stalk , instigate a fight and then fire his weapon in self defense that is fine but based on the facts and the law Zimmerman would have been found not guilty if Trayvon Martin had been named John Smith. It doesn't mean I have to agree with it emotionally but as the law it is what it is.

    Yes emotionally I want to yell how the fuck does this continue to happen but rationally you have to wait for he facts to come out.

    It's not siding with the cops, it's called being rational.
